How To Get In Shape In 30 Days

If you are serious about getting in shape in 30 days, there are just 3 very important things you need to do.

First you need to change the way you eat.

While you don’t need to track macros, which is measuring the percentage of fat, carbs, and protein in your diet, it is a good idea to start tracking calories.

Remember, you are trying to get in shape in 30 days, that means you have to start eating better.

There is no way around this.

The second thing you need to do is start working out.

If the goal is to transform your body, it will require you workout at least 4 times a week.

Again, there is no way around this.

To maximize your results focus on short, intense workouts that burn a ton of calories.

The best types of workouts for this type of challenge are either HIIT workouts or circuit workouts.

Last but not least, you need to have a way to hold yourself accountable.

Some people are able to hold themselves accountable while others need some external force.

One of the best ways to hold yourself accountable is by taking before and after pictures of yourself.

Being reminding of your current physical condition on a daily basis has a way of keeping you motivated to stay on track.

Do not ignore the simplicity of what you just read.

If you change the way you eat, start working out at least 4 times a week, and find a way to hold yourself accountable, you will notice a difference in the next 30 days.
